
Rare AE14 dichalkon, Orodes II (58-38 BC), Ecbatana, Parthian Empire
Short-bearded bust left wearing diadem and pellet-ended torque; circular border of pellets
Rev: fort with two tall and two short towers; no border; seven-line Greek inscription = ΒΑΣΙΛΕΩΣ ΒΑΣΙΛΕΩΝ ΑΡΣΑΚΟΥ ΕΥΕΡΓΕΤΟΥ ΔΙΚΑΙΟΥ ΕΠΙΦΑΝΟΥΣ ΦΙΛΕΛΛΗΝΟΣ. Ecbatana mint. 14mm, 2.36 grams. Sellwood 45.40; Shore 513.
High quality example with good surfaces and patina. Rare type.
